Understanding GetBlock's Affiliate Program GetBlock is a blockchain infrastructure provider offering RPC nodes for over 50 networks (e.g., Ethereum, Bitcoin, Solana). Their affiliate program allows you to earn up to 20% commission in cash on purchases made by users you refer. This is a recurring commission: you earn a percentage of your referrals' ongoing payments for as long as they use paid plans (shared or dedicated nodes). There's no cap on earnings, but commissions are only earned if the referral makes a purchase within 6 months of signing up via your link. Payouts start at a $50 minimum threshold and can be withdrawn immediately via supported methods (e.g., crypto or bank transfer—details in your dashboard). The program prohibits spam, illegal use, or copyright violations.
